Medical Definition of Resolvent

1. 1. That which has the power of resolving, or causing solution; a solvent. 2. That which has power to disperse inflammatory or other tumours; a discutient; anything which aids the absorption of effused products. 3. An equation upon whose solution the solution of a given pproblem depends. Origin: L. Resolvens, p. Pr. Of resolvere: cf. F. Resolvant. Source: Websters Dictionary (01 Mar 1998)
